How to Effectively Clean Your Drains
Cleaning a drainpipe is not fun by any means, yet it is an important part of being a homeowner or tenant. When you clean your bathroom drains pipes on a monthly basis, you can protect against obstructions, prevent bad odors, as well as recognize underlying problems that might cause costly repair work expenses. Cleaning a drain is simple, as well as just takes ten mins with a snake and also drainpipe cleaner. While there is absolutely nothing wrong with cleaning your shower room drains on your own, we recommend that you have a plumber tidy every one of the drains pipes in your residence every couple of months. Right here is a comprehensive take a look at why you need to cleanse your bathroom drains monthly:

Protect against Clogs


Among one of the most obvious reasons for cleaning your shower room drains pipes monthly is to stop clogs. A great deal a lot more decreases the drain than you would think-- skin flakes, eyelashes, dirt, and hair. Every one of these particles accumulate and eventually cause blockages. Even a minor clog can make your sink or shower basically pointless. When you tidy your drains regularly, you will certainly not end up with deep clogs that need strong chemicals as well as expert equipment. While you can cleanse your bathroom drains by yourself, we recommend that you call a plumber to expertly cleanse your drains pipes a couple of times per year.

Avoid Bad Odors


There is absolutely nothing more awkward than a fetid bathroom. Blocked drains can create bacteria to accumulate, resulting in pungent odors. A professional plumber can not only unblock your drain however additionally ventilate it. You can put warm water and bleach down the drain to eliminate a few of the poor scents, but that is only a short-lived repair.

Identify Underlying Issues


When you tidy your drainpipe once a month, you can recognize underlying issues prior to they become severe troubles. As an example, if you notice particles coming out of your shower room drains pipes with a snake cleaner, they could be wearing away. Any type of irregular products coming out of a drain should elevate worries. If it is not just the typical hair and crud, you need to speak to a plumber to see if your restroom drains pipes demand to be fixed.

Faster Draining


Do you hate the feeling of standing in a couple of inches of water in the shower? A slow-draining sink or shower is an excellent sign that you require to clean up the pipelines. When you clean your drains monthly, you must never ever need to worry about slow-draining sinks or showers. Not just that, however faster-draining pipes aid keep your sink and also shower cleaner.

Avoid Considerable Damage


As mentioned, regularly cleansing your shower room drains can help recognize underlying issues that are more severe than a sink obstructed with hair. The ordinary price to repair a drain line is $696, which is far more pricey than the mere $10 it takes to clean your drains pipes month-to-month. Significant clogs can damage your whole plumbing system and also have an impact on the public systems as well as the high quality of water.


How Often Should You Clean Your Drains?


Sometimes, we let things go that need to be done because we just don’t think about them. Our cars get to 6,000 miles before we take them in for an oil change, or that menial task at work keeps getting lost in the mix of all the other things we have to do. It’s an understandable oversight, but not always a safe one. In the case of your drains, you need to be aware of the risks of not cleaning them out once in a while.



Have you ever stopped to think about all the things that fall into your drains? Hair, soap, and food particles all find their way into your pipes on a regular basis. Over time, these things can clump together and build up until your drains are completely blocked, potentially leading to more serious damage in your plumbing. Fortunately, just like any other menial task, an ounce of prevention equals a pound of cure. A little bit of cleaning can go a long way!


There’s plenty of advice out there on how often you should clean your drains, most of it conflicting. Search long enough and you can find articles suggesting quarterly, monthly, or even weekly cleanings. However, we think that the monthly option is the best, mainly because it can become part of a regular routine without presenting a major hassle.



We all know doing something weekly can become such a pain that we avoid doing it, whether it’s a weekly report or a trip to the gym. A weekly task can be something you enjoy and look forward to, or it might just be one more pain you have to deal with (We’d venture a guess that cleaning the drains would fall into that second category!). And, if it becomes a pain, you’re far more likely to “forget” to do it or deliberately put it off—which defeats the purpose entirely.



Quarterly cleanings aren’t exactly ideal, either. Instead of frequent cleanings that become a pain to do, you end up with the opposite problem: it’s something you don’t do frequently enough so you forget to do it. Other issues come up and interfere with your schedule, so you let cleaning the drains slide. The next thing you know, a year has gone by and you’re taking a shower in ankle deep water because the drain is backed up.



Both of these situations are problems you need to be aware of when setting a schedule for cleaning your drains. And don’t forget that cleaning your drains might be of the utmost importance, especially if your drains are especially prone to clogging up. We think it’s worth stating again: doing a little now can help you prevent a lot of work later.


Monthly Is The Way To Go


A monthly cleaning schedule is ideal because it’s not frequent enough to be a burden but regular enough that you’re less likely to forget. It allows you to use safe drain cleaning methods and plan ahead for the project, saving you time, money, and effort in the long run. By using methods that incorporate baking soda, vinegar, and boiling water, you can ensure that your drains are working properly for days, months, and years to come without major work or an emergency call.
